前言:
LINUX系统作为服务器操作系统,是非常流行的。而CentOS又是其中的佼佼者,因为它是免费的、稳定的、安全的,而且对硬件的兼容性也非常好。在CentOS系统上安装数据库是很常见的需求,本文主要介绍如何在CentOS系统上安装数据库。
步骤一:选择合适的数据库
在CentOS系统上安装数据库,首先需要选择合适的数据库。目前常见的数据库有MySQL、PostgreSQL、Oracle等。MySQL是最流行的关系型数据库之一,它易于使用、性能卓越、可靠性高。PostgreSQL是一个功能强大的开源对象关系型数据库系统,它拥有很多先进的功能和特性。Oracle是一种商业数据库,它是世界上最流行的数据库之一,具有高可用性、高可扩展性和高安全性等特点。
步骤二:安装数据库软件
在CentOS系统上安装数据库软件非常简单,只需要使用yum命令即可。以MySQL为例,执行以下命令即可安装:
```
yum install mysql-server
安装完成后,使用以下命令启动MySQL服务:
service mysqld start
步骤三:配置数据库
安装完成后,需要对数据库进行配置。主要包括以下几个方面:
1. 设置root密码
默认情况下,MySQL的root用户是没有密码的。为了保证数据库的安全性,需要设置root密码。执行以下命令进行设置:
mysqladmin -u root password "new_password"
2. 配置远程访问
默认情况下,MySQL只允许本地访问,如果需要远程访问,需要进行相应的配置。执行以下命令进行设置:
grant all privileges on *.* to 'root'@'%' identified by 'password' with grant option;
'%'表示允许任何IP地址访问,'password'为root用户的密码。
3. 修改配置文件
MySQL的配置文件位于/etc/my.cnf,可以根据需要进行修改。常见的配置项包括:
- datadir:数据库文件存储路径
- log-bin:开启二进制日志
- max_connections:最大连接数
- character_set_server:服务器默认字符集
- default-storage-engine:默认存储引擎
- innodb_buffer_pool_size:InnoDB缓存池大小
步骤四:测试数据库
安装和配置完成后,需要测试数据库是否正常工作。可以使用以下命令测试:
mysql -u root -p
输入root用户的密码后,即可进入MySQL命令行界面。在命令行界面中,可以执行SQL语句进行测试。
为您分享
在Ubuntu系统中,可以使用Ctrl+Alt+T快捷键打开终端。这是因为Ubuntu系统默认为终端设置了快捷键。如果需要修改终端的快捷键,可以打开终端,点击Edit->Profile Preferences->Shortcuts进行设置。